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Antillean Mango | Ash Bud Moth |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class | Aves (Birds)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Apodiformes (Apodiformes) |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) |
| Family | Trochilidae | Praydidae |
| Genus | Anthracothorax | Prays |
| Species | Anthracothorax dominicus | Prays fraxinella |
Evolutionary Relationship
Antillean Mango and Ash Bud Moth share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
